Industrial stagnation and civic gaps could decide the winner
Vote counting for the 2026 West Bengal Assembly Elections begins tomorrow in Kharagpur Sadar, with the BJP incumbent facing a tight fight. TMC is pushing to reclaim the seat while a Left-Congress alliance courts young voters. Industrial stagnation and civic infrastructure are expected to shape voter sentiment as three prominent candidates battle for dominance.
